Analysis

Barbados recorded 47.23 kt for food household consumption — emissions in 2023.

The figure is up 13.9% on the previous year and down 13.8% over ten years.

Over the whole period, food household consumption — emissions in Barbados peaked at 96.76 kt in 1998 and was at its lowest, 37.09 kt, in 1990.

Barbados ranks 157th of 223 countries on this measure, in the middle of the range.

The long-run direction has been consistently falling across the 34 years of available data.

The FAOSTAT domain on Emissions from Pre- and post- agricultural production includes the greenhouse gas (GHG) emissions, and related activity data, generated from pre- and post-agriculture production stages of the agri-food syst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). The domain includes methane (CH4), nitrous oxide (N2O), carbon dioxide (CO2) and CO2 equivalent (CO2eq) emissions from the above activities as well as the aggregate fluorinated gases (F-gases) emissions. Estimates are available by country, with global coverage and are updated annually.The FAOSTAT domain disseminates information estimates of CH4, N2O, CO2 emissions, F-gases, their aggregates in CO2eq in units of kilotonnes (kt, or 10^6 kg), and the underlying activity data. CO2eq emissions are computed by using the IPCC Fifth Assessment report global warming potentials, AR5 (IPCC, 2014). Data are available for most countries and territories, for standard FAOSTAT regional aggregations, and for Annex I and non-Annex I country groups.
